SFO People Mover, Station, and Bridge

(Consultant to Parsons, Brinkerhoff, Quade, and Douglas)

San Francisco, California

A 3.25 mile long elevated dual Airport Rail Transit Guideway will connect existing terminals with the new International

Terminal and with Long Term Parking. Newly designed facilities like station platforms and walkways were created. The

Bridge Architecture and Landscape Design, models and renderings were developed by Stevens & Associates.

SFO People Mover

The major SFO Terminals and Passenger Support facilities are tied together by the automated guideway shuttle PEOPLE

MOVER tramway. The three major domestic terminals, the International Terminal, Rental Car Areas and Central Parking

Areas are linked by the elevated, articulated, bus-tired, computer controlled system. PBQD were the design engineers,

Adtranz were the procurement suppliers and our firm provided bridge architecture and the groundscape landscape planning

work.

Guideway columns, hammer-head beams, long span girders, and rounding-shaping of engineering elements were our

architectural contributions. Our renderings and models were needed for approvals. Kwan Henmi provided station designs.

This core station will receive major seismic

improvements that will include larger footings,

better bent connections and column jackets.

As a result, many architectural improvements

will need to be incorporated. New temporary

stairs to allow the station to remain in operation

during the construction period will be added,

and curtain walls will be revised to allow more

lateral seismic movement. New finishes will be

added to this 40 year old station where they

are affected by the seismic work.

Reverse Engineering for the BART HQ

Office Building

Oakland Downtown, California

As a part of the system wide earthquake

safety program, this building was

evaluated by BART seismic engineers.

Whereas many of the older East Bay

stations and support structures were

deemed to be repairable and upgradable

– this headquarters facility required

prohibitive repair measures and also it

would be too small to house the

expanded modern administrative

functions of BART.

So it was decided that the forty year old,

steel moment frame, concrete precast

curtain wall, building should be removed.

But because the mid-rise structure

straddles a Key BART Station, it couldn’t

be demolished. It had to be dismantled;

slowly, gingerly & sensitively.

Because we have done similar sensitive

removals (for SFO, EBUMUD, SF

Redevelopment) our firm was selected.

Hazmat issues, safety protocol and

structural bracing were other key

considerations. Our team included PSI,

Degenkolb, Swinerton Mgmt. Safely

taking down this mid-rise was almost as

complex as putting it up.

BART Concord Maintenance Center Expansion

Concord, California

Year Design Started and Ended: 1999-2002

Firms Contract Amount: $300,000

Client Name: BART

Client Contact Person: Bertie Jackson, PM

(now with J.L. Patterson)

Client Contact Phone: 714.835.7300

Completed CMU addition to the Concord Maintenance Facility - high

bay machine shop and employee dining area shown

This $13.4M BART Shop Facility Project

involved the expansion and renovation of an

existing maintenance facility along the BART

Concord line. The 23,600 S.F. industrial

addition facility includes a new extended high

bay and machine shop, mechanized parts

storage and receiving facilities, expanded

employee break room, locker and shower

facilities, expanded office and work spaces.

The project also includes landscape screening

and site work for the exterior areas. Two 6-car

trains and three individual coaches can be

repaired simultaneously. The existing facility

was also renovated and includes new work pits

for under-train access.

MUNI Generator + Maintenance Building

San Francisco, California

This project is located in the MUNI Turnarounds Area at Embarcadero Boulevard and Mission Street in San Francisco. This

addition to an existing structure provides a new 1,500 kw emergency generator which gives standby power for the operation

of an emergency ventilation system and fire protection.

With the seismic retrofitting of the BART Transbay Tube, came the possibility of

the need to relocate the existing Port of San Francisco ferry berthing

accommodations. The layout of this floating terminal was done by Moffatt and

Nichol by the request of the Port. As a part of the Parsons Brinkerhoff transbay

team, chosen by BART, Stevens & Associates provided 3-D architectural

visualizations of the impact regarding the massing of the proposed floating

terminal on the harbor environment. A bulkhead to match existing embarkation

portals, an accessible gangway, floating terminal arched roof element, and

glass walled waiting areas were illustrated for BART.

Fisherman’s Wharf Public Access Plan

Port of San Francisco: Hyde Street Pier, Fish Alley, Pier 45 a,

b, e, d, Pier 47, Pier 47a, Inner Lagoon

Historic Fisherman’s Wharf – San Francisco’s northern

waterfront between Hyde and Taylor Streets – is the home of

an active, colorful fleet of commercial fishing boats which work

the waters of San Francisco Bay and the northern California

coast.

The public access plan calls for maintaining the charm of the

Fisherman’s Wharf by retaining the existing berthing and the

familiar buildings and walkways. The berths in the “old” harbor

section will continue to be used by charter fishing boats and the

historical commercial fleet.

The public will be encouraged to visit the site and observe the

working wharfs. Public access will be provided along the entire

waterfront piers. Some pier faces are reserved for visiting

ceremonial ships, most of which invite the public aboard during

their stay, and for historic submarine displayed for public

visiting. The east apron of Pier 45 would lead to the Fisheries

Institute displays and possibly a public access plaza under

consideration for the end of the pier. Information displays are

planned to inform visitors about the fisheries resources of the

area, conservation measures, and related topics, and some of

the fish handling tenants at the Seafood Center will provide

windows and other viewing opportunities into their plants. A

retail fish market will be encouraged in the truck loading areas

on the weekends and at other times industry activity permits.

New benches, lighting, kiosks, curbs, signage, pavers, trash

containers, pavement painting, bollards, plazas and music

gathering areas are being designed to improve the public

access of the site.
